CLEVELAND, Ohio — Myles Garrett would’ve gladly given back his record-setting 5.0 sacks last week in New England for the victory, but they just might prove to be career-altering when all is said and done.

The quintet of sacks catapulted Garrett back into contention for NFL Defensive Player of the Year, and for the NFL season sack title, which were two of his stated goals in preseason. If he earns NFL Defensive Player of the Year honors, it will be the second time in three seasons.

Heading into the Browns’ bye weekend, he’s the betting runner-up to Green Bay’s Micah Parsons to earn the prestigious award again.
